My actual rating is 3.5 stars. This book was recommended by Peter Strom at a workshop weekend I went to last year, along with a few others including Frankie Manning: Ambassador of Lindy Hop. The main issue I had with the book was that it was sometimes unclear about when and where Miller was talking about. She would follow one train of thought and time for a while, then seemed to go back and talk about a different detail, but it was unclear where it fell within the timeline as a whole. In addition, sometimes the photos included in the book were placed on pages where they had no context or connection. That being said, whenever she described events the sights and emotions were so beautiful and well expressed that readers can almost feel like they were standing there experiencing it beside her. If you want to know more about the Lindy Hop and how it developed, transformed, and travelled across the US and the world, this memoir is a great place to start. If you aren't already familiar with some of the names of those who actively shaped this dance through either music or dance there may be a lot to take in, but I wouldn't put that as a reason to not pick this up.

As a Lindy Hopper, this book was absolutely invaluable as a recourse of constant inspiration, information, and joy. I loved the nitty gritty details of the Savoy, the way business was handled, how it was a cultural hub...Norma really does take you there, paints that picture, of what the Savoy meant to jazz music, jazz dancing, and the Harlem African-American community, and I as a dancer and as a person am better for it.
